Oklahoma, home of the famous play of the same name, has plenty to offer tourists. There are two large cities, Oklahoma City, and Tulsa. Oklahoma City remains a sports centered community, focusing on their new NBA franchise, which they controversially stole from Seattle, and the local NCAA powerhouse, the University of Oklahoma Sooners.
Tulsa is located further north and has a thriving arts community. Oklahoma City is the state capital. The renovated "Bricktown" district has a growing nightlife scene and this is also the site for the Oklahoma City Bombing Memorial, one of the saddest places in American history. You can also take a cruise on the many canals that wind through Bricktown, stopping off to enjoy local southwest cuisine.
